INTRO

In ancient Greece, The  MOUSAI (Muses) were the goddesses of music, song and dance, and the source of inspiration to poets. They were also goddesses of knowledge, who remembered all things that had come to pass. Later the Mousai were assigned specific artistic spheres:

Kalliope, epic poetry; Kleio, history; Ourania, astronomy; Thaleia, comedy; Melpomene, tragedy; Polyhymnia, religious hymns; Erato, erotic poetry; Euterpe, lyric poetry; and Terpsikhore, choral song and dance. ( Source:http://www.theoi.com/Ouranios/Mousai.html )

Alexander Rybak, video from the concert in Stockholm 18.8.2011

Alexander performed with the Swedish Radio Symphony Orchestra, conducted by Ingar Bergby, for “Norwegian Mood” in Stockholm 18.8.2011

Tracks: “Fairytale” by Alexander Rybak – “Din första kyss” by Alexander Rybak & Mats Paulson – “Sæterjentens Søndag” by Ole Bull – “Song from a secret garden” by Secret Garden – “Bergrosa” by Sven Nyhus

In this video you can watch all Alexander’s performances in the concert.

With visual material by Ingegerd Claesson, Martyna Agnieszka Jasinska and the Youtube channel ”mkh1188“, in conjunction with the professional audio recording of the Swedish Radio P2. Video editing by Yannis Papadopoulos.
